If you are into Hungarian cinema, don't miss the chance to catch Explanation for Everything by Hungarian writer-director Gábor Reisz.  Released in 2023, it took home a major award at the Venice Film Festival. While it's no longer in regular cinemas, art cinema Cirkó-Gejzír is bringing it back for a special screening on 23 February – this time in a shorter 127-minute cut, with English subtitles.

The film follows Ábel, a high school student struggling to focus on his final exam. And who also happens to be in love. But what starts as a history test soon spirals into a full-blown national scandal.
